The current design features a Maltese cross, a symbol long associated with firefighter bravery, nestled within a classic circular seal. Historical Evolution of the FDNY Seal The origins of the FDNY logo trace back to the formation of the modern fire department in 1865, though its roots go back to volunteer fire companies in the 1700s.

Preserving a Legacy As the department moves forward, the logo remains a constant link to its past. Two horses flank the central imagery, recalling the era when horse-drawn carriages were the primary mode of fire response.
